// The login lockout queries run on every login POST and filter the logs table by
|
||||
// a 10 minute window. With only PRIMARY KEY (log_id) that is a full scan of a
|
||||
// table that grows with every action in the app, which an attacker can trigger
|
||||
// once per request. Indexing log_created_at bounds both lockout queries to the
|
||||
// recent rows, and also speeds up the nightly log purge in cron.php, which had
|
||||
// the same problem.
|
||||
mysqli_query($mysqli, "ALTER TABLE `logs` ADD INDEX `log_created_at` (`log_created_at`)");

// Per-account limit on second factor attempts. The IP lockout at the
|
||||
// top of this file can be spread across hosts, and anything reaching
|
||||
// this point has already cleared the password, so the second factor
|
||||
// needs a limit tied to the account rather than the source address.
|
||||
// Only a request that passed the password check can add to this
|
||||
// counter, so it cannot be used to lock another user out.
|
||||
$mfa_locked = false;
|
||||
if (!empty($current_code)) {
|
||||
$row_mfa = mysqli_fetch_assoc(mysqli_query(
|
||||
$mysqli,
|
||||
"SELECT COUNT(log_id) AS failed_mfa_count
|
||||
FROM logs
|
||||
WHERE log_user_id = $user_id
|
||||
AND log_type = 'Login'
|
||||
AND log_action = 'MFA Failed'
|
||||
AND log_created_at > (NOW() - INTERVAL 10 MINUTE)"
|
||||
));
|
||||
$mfa_locked = intval($row_mfa['failed_mfa_count']) >= 5;
|
||||
}
